Techniques for Creating Effective Customer Service Scripts for Your Call Center

Global Response

An effective call center script balances consistent service quality with personalized customer interactions. The script should serve as a guide rather than a rigid framework. It should enable agents to respond to the unique aspects of each call while maintaining a high standard of service.
